Get started1 Airton Place is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Wigan (WN3 5JU). It has a recorded floor area of 98 m² (around 1055 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(August 2021) shows a C (score 74). When first surveyed in January 2010 the rating was G, the property has climbed 4 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Poor to Average, roof efficiency went from Good to Very Good and window efficiency went from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 86). Other recorded features include attached land beyond the plot.
Sale prices here have outpaced Wigan HPI: 4.6%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£276,000 is 12.3%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£233/sq ft) was about 59.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. On energy efficiency it sits in the top 10% of properties in this postcode.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2008.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Most recent transfer: August 2022 at £245,750.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
